Woman allegedly jumps from Howick Falls viewpoint

Witnesses say that there was no indication that a woman who appeared to be viewing a waterfall would jump.

A woman was found among the trees alive and responsive but her legs were seriously injured after she allegedly jumped from the Howick Falls viewpoint yesterday afternoon.

According to eyewitnesses who were at the Howick Falls at the time of the incident, they had no suspicions she would jump as she was seated and viewing the falls ‘like everyone else’.

“She came here and sat on one of the steps and smoked her vape. No one paid attention to her as we thought she was just admiring the waterfall. [The] next thing, I saw was she was seated on the rails.

“We shouted for her not to jump but it fell on deaf ears because she jumped,” said one of the people who spoke to Echo Eyethu at the scene.

When Echo Eyethu arrived at the scene, SAPS search and rescue teams as well as Midlands EMS paramedics were at the bottom of the Howick Falls searching for the woman.

A bottle of water, her vape, medical aid card and shoes were still where she was seated.

The woman was found among the trees alive and responsive but her legs were seriously injured.

Earlier yesterday, a man’s body was recovered from the Umgeni River near the Howick bridge.

It is alleged that he jumped into the river on Monday afternoon while running away from security guards. It is believed he drowned shortly after.
